Sergey Edunov created GIRAPH-927:
------------------------------------

             Summary: Decouple netty server threads from message processing
                 Key: GIRAPH-927
                 URL: https://issues.apache.org/jira/browse/GIRAPH-927
             Project: Giraph
          Issue Type: Improvement
            Reporter: Sergey Edunov


Our profiling shows that a lot of apps are neither CPU nor memory or network 
bound. Instead they waste a lot of time waiting for lock in MessageStore. That 
happens in netty threads. 
We should be able to put messages into queue and then process them in other set 
of threads. 
It has to be configurable because adding another thread level will introduce 
additional overhead. 



--
This message was sent by Atlassian JIRA
(v6.2#6252)

Reply via email to